Tire Servicing
Underinflated tires create rolling resistance, which causes your vehicle to need more energy to keep moving. You should check your tires’ air pressure once a month. You should also have your tires serviced regularly by having them rotated, aligned, balanced, and replaced when recommended by your dealer’s service department.
Changing the Oil
You should have your Nissan’s oil changed per the recommendation of your owner’s manual. When you have your vehicle’s oil changed at your Nissan dealer, you can be sure we are using the manufacturer-recommended grade of motor oil. Motor oil reduces engine friction and helps your engine run smoother. We will also change your oil filter, which collects debris from your engine. If this is clogged, your engine cannot run efficiently.

Air Filter Replacement
Unobstructed airflow is crucial for your engine to perform efficiently. Replacing a clogged air filter can improve a car’s gas mileage by as much as 10%.
More Tips and Tricks
Besides having your car serviced, there are additional things you can do to help with your Nissan’s fuel economy:
- Reduce extra weight in the trunk
- Use cruise control when on the highways
- Reduce excess idling, accelerating, and braking
- Observe the speed limit
- In the winter, warm up your engine
If your vehicle has an ECO mode, use it. Plan your routes ahead of time for the most fuel-efficient route. You can easily reduce your speed and/or coast when you see a yellow light or see that you will be approaching a stop sign. Deceleration and using your brakes less helps reduce your fuel usage.
